ALL CHRISTIANS ARE ON A JOURNEY, a journey in faith and into faith. The Spiritual Exercise of St Ignatius Loyola describe the stages people go through along the way of this journey. Experienced spiritual director, retreat giver and writer, Fr Patrick O'Sullivan, describes these stages in an appealing. enlightening and light-hearted way. He shows how we approach the fostering of our relationship with God, looks at the shadows that cloud that relationship - sin - and how we move out of the shadows into light. At the heart of the approach is the truly human figure of Jesus, and the way we live out his Paschal Mystery in our lives. A final reflection on renowned fellow-Jesuit Pedro Arrupe is a tribute to one who has now completed the journey and whose life can show us the way. Fr O'Sullivan's particular interest in the psychology of the person makes his reflections immediate and easily accessible to those who see spiritual growth as part of the general growth to maturity. This is a book of practical, down-to-earth spirituality. readers will find in it nourishment and encouragement as they make their pilgrimage towards the Kingdom.
